1. Kerry: Ballyseede Castle, Tralee, The Lodge Family Room B&B, 2 Nights €410

All kids want to stay in a castle, right? Kerry’s only authentic castle hotel is surrounded by 30 acres of private gardens and woodland and is steeped in history. Ballyseede Castle is also known for its traditional Irish cuisine and fine dining, as well as its much loved resident, an Irish Wolfhound.
The Lodge family room has two double beds and offers great value for a family castle stay in Ireland. You are also ideally placed to explore the Ring of Kerry and the Wild Atlantic Way.

Get ready to be really and truly spooked at the birthplace of Halloween! This years Púca festival is on from the 30th October to 2nd November 2025, and includes live music and comedy performances from top artists as well fire rituals, spooky activities and storytelling for all the family to enjoy.
The top rated Decoy Country Cottages are within easy reach of the festival hubs and have a range of cottages available from one to four bedrooms. They offer all the advantages of a self-catering holiday with the added bonus of having superb onsite facilities.
Children will love the alpaca, pony and pet goat, and the Kids Den has toys and books for younger children, as well as a games room and fitness suite upstairs. Every possible need for babies and toddlers can be supplied free of charge, including a stair-gate, baby bouncer etc. They are pet friendly too!
Price for a weekend stay in the 2 bedroom Coach House is €855 for two nights or €926 for three nights for a family of five, arriving on the 31st of October for the festival.

The newly refurbished 4-star Kilashee Hotel is situated on a 55 acre estate with fairy forest trail, Butterfly Garden, and a playground with a zipline. The leisure centre boasts a 25 metre swimming pool, sauna, steam room and jacuzzi, as well as a children’s pool.
This year their Halloween package can be booked for one, two or three nights and rooms can sleep up to five. Price includes stay with breakfast and three-course evening meal on the night of your choice.
Children will receive a Spooky goodie bag on arrival and a hot chocolate, and are invited to dress up in their Halloween costume with face painting on 31st October.

Shrek’s Haunted Hideaway package at the 5 Star K Club Hotel includes activities for all the family including meeting a real life Donkey in the Walled Gardens and joining Robin Hood and his Merry Men for an archery demonstration on The Island. Kids will love Little Ogres’ Hideout kids club and Donkey’s Disco of Doom, while you take time to relax in the Spa. You can also enjoy Princess Fiona & Shrek Afternoon Tea.
Family prices from €910 for a two-night stay, based on 2 adults and 2 children includes includes full access to Shrek’s Haunted Hideaway activity programme, full Irish breakfast each morning, dinner on one evening (including children’s meals from the children’s menu) and full access to The K Spa.

The rebranded Newtown Park Hotel is a great choice for a family break in Ireland. With child-friendly dining options, two playgrounds, mini golf, a swimming pool, and spacious family rooms accommodating up to two adults and four children, a family-fun stay is guaranteed.
This Halloween family break includes a two-night stay with breakfast each day, a treat bag on arrival, and mini golf for the whole family throughout your stay. Plus the Newtown Park Hotel’s superb location serves as an ideal base for exploring nearby attractions, with the Irish National Heritage Park and Johnstown Castle located just five minutes away.

The Kilkenny Ormonde is practically a landmark in Kilkenny City, and is located just minutes away from the Medieval Mile. Its brasserie and lively bar attract locals as well as visitors, and it is the only city hotel in Kilkenny that has a leisure centre and spa.
A kids club operates during school holidays, making it a firm favourite for family staycations over the October mid term break, and Kilkenny’s Feasts and Beasts Festival is on over the weekend.
